Venture through the entrance and marvel at the stunning architecture. Erected in 1893, it is the earliest standing industrial edifice in Los Angeles. The Bradbury Building has starred in several Hollywood films; you may recognize the building if you have seen the film Blade Runner. Entry to the edifice is restricted to the ground floor.

Opening its doors in 1917, this is the oldest market in midtown Los Angeles. Today the market is a mecca for foodies and functions cuisine of all selections focusing on the rich ethnic background of the city and state.

The tale of Griffith Observatory and Park is a heartwarming one, of a Welsh immigrant that bequeathed over 3,000 acres of land to the City of Los Angeles for public use. Mr. Griffith specified that the land was for usage by the usual people.

Not known Facts About Los Angeles

These days it is just one of the most preferred hiking destinations in the greater Los Angeles region and the observatory is the most seen public observatory globally.
